libjpeg-turbo: new maintainer

This commit is contained in:
Juergen Daubert 2021-01-23 12:59:23 +01:00
parent 27b5f3aa0a
commit 3068904928
2 changed files with 12 additions and 11 deletions

View File

@ -1,5 +1,5 @@
untrusted comment: verify with /etc/ports/opt.pub
RWSE3ohX2g5d/US5XeICETp9KMnJOfzKuz0Tt4jXoliWUE23kBv4q7igxeGHcxgaBwVzb8AvF34xH9u0SnYtlcbujkz3FjIAAQ0=
SHA256 (Pkgfile) = fe66b1033366ff79cb76e86f475b70c0ea14d3db129e9be3cd788f7435984b5a
RWSE3ohX2g5d/SsTpxep6LEmplk72aHU8Unc01ZiNbh+x44KWYiwPtoec/5FSUZi+/aGcrGpTmYeEmYuzaeZE+08QR6WffOLtQk=
SHA256 (Pkgfile) = 13df0eb41d166ec5ab8b2be0834b92b2a8254116d5b8972f34c092bb462c8c4d
SHA256 (.footprint) = ac6f18c5b5d3a30d104fd9911f3677c7eac8bd6c4459c7ef14791cf788bf604a
SHA256 (libjpeg-turbo-2.0.6.tar.gz) = d74b92ac33b0e3657123ddcf6728788c90dc84dcb6a52013d758af3c4af481bb

View File

@ -1,7 +1,7 @@
# Description: Library of JPEG support functions.
# URL: https://www.libjpeg-turbo.org/
# Maintainer: Fredrik Rinnestam, fredrik at crux dot nu
# Depends on: cmake, nasm
# Description: Library of JPEG support functions.
# URL: https://www.libjpeg-turbo.org/
# Maintainer: CRUX System Team, core-ports at crux dot nu
# Depends on: cmake nasm
name=libjpeg-turbo
version=2.0.6
@ -10,11 +10,12 @@ source=(http://downloads.sourceforge.net/libjpeg-turbo/libjpeg-turbo-$version.ta
build() {
cmake -S $name-$version -B build \
-G"Unix Makefiles" \
-DCMAKE_INSTALL_PREFIX=/usr \
-DCMAKE_INSTALL_LIBDIR=/usr/lib \
-DWITH_JPEG8=ON
cmake --build build
-D CMAKE_BUILD_TYPE=Release \
-D CMAKE_C_FLAGS_RELEASE="$CFLAGS" \
-D CMAKE_INSTALL_PREFIX=/usr \
-D CMAKE_INSTALL_LIBDIR=/usr/lib \
-D WITH_JPEG8=ON
cmake --build build -j ${JOBS:-1}
DESTDIR=$PKG cmake --install build
rm -r $PKG/usr/share/doc
}